English verb: conventionalize | |||
| 1. | conventionalize (change) make conventional or adapt to conventions | ||
| Samples | Conventionalized behavior. | ||
| Synonyms | conventionalise | ||
| Pattern of use | Somebody ----s something. Something ----s something | ||
| Broader (hypernym) | alter, change, modify | ||
| 2. | conventionalize (creation) represent according to a conventional style | ||
| Samples | A stylized female head. | ||
| Synonyms | stylise, stylize | ||
| Pattern of use | Somebody ----s something | ||
| Broader (hypernym) | interpret, represent | ||
| Domain category | art, artistic creation, artistic production | ||
